Conclusions: The difference in sepsis mortality between urban and rural areas decreased over time.Males, the elderly, and neonates were found to be high-risk subpopulations. Gram (+) bacteria were predominant among neonates with sepsis, but the proportion of patients with Gram (+) or Gram (–) bacteria was similar among adults with sepsis.2014 The Authors.
